Defining the B1 Level: What Does it Mean?
The CEFR divides language proficiency into six levels, from A1 (Beginner) to C2 (Mastery). The B1 level is the 3rd phase, representing a bridge in between fundamental interaction and expert fluency. At this phase, students are anticipated to manage most scenarios most likely to develop while traveling in an area where the language is spoken.
Secret Competencies at the B1 Level
According to the CEFR standards, a person who holds a B1 certificate can:
Understand the primary points of clear standard input on familiar matters routinely come across in work, school, and leisure.Deal with the majority of circumstances most likely to emerge while traveling in a location where the language is spoken.Produce basic linked text on subjects that are familiar or of personal interest.Describe experiences and events, dreams, hopes, and aspirations and briefly provide factors and descriptions for opinions and strategies.Why Pursue a B1 Exam Certificate?
There are several logistical and professional factors why an individual may seek this particular accreditation. While intermediate, it is the basic requirement for numerous formal processes.
1. Immigration and Citizenship
In lots of nations, particularly the United Kingdom, the B1 certificate is an obligatory requirement for those getting Indefinite Leave to Remain (ILR) or British Citizenship. The UK Home Office needs candidates to prove their knowledge of the English language through a Secure English Language Test (SELT) at level B1.
2. Profession Advancement
Numerous international companies see a B1 certificate as the minimum requirement for entry-level positions where basic interaction with international clients or paperwork is needed. It provides proof that an employee can handle e-mails, understand directions, and take part in basic meetings.
3. Academic Preparation
While many degree programs require a B2 or C1 level, many employment training programs and structure years accept a B1 certificate. It serves as a solid structure for students preparing to study abroad who require to show progress in their language journey.

While particular formats differ by service provider, most detailed B1 Prüfung Ohne Kurs tests (like the Cambridge PET or Goethe-Zertifikat) evaluate 4 core linguistic abilities.
1. Reading
Candidates need to demonstrate the ability to comprehend public indications, brief messages, and longer accurate texts. They are checked on their ability to recognize particular info and understand the writer's attitude or purpose.
2. Writing
The writing area normally requires two pieces of work: a short message or email and a longer piece, such as a story or a letter. The focus is on grammatical accuracy, proper vocabulary, and the capability to organize ideas coherently.
3. Listening
This element includes listening to a variety of recordings, consisting of table talks and official statements. Prospects need to extract particular details and understand the main concepts of the dialogue.
4. Speaking
Typically carried out in pairs or with an inspector, the speaking test examines a candidate's ability to ask and address concerns about their life, express preferences, and team up with a partner to reach a choice (e.g., preparing a journey).

For a lot of general language certificates, such as the Cambridge B1 Preliminary, the certificate does not end. Nevertheless, for migration functions (such as UKVI), certificates are usually only legitimate for two years from the date of the examination.

Can I take the B1 test online?
Some service providers now provide "Home Editions" or computer-based variations of their tests. However, for main migration or visa functions, most authorities require the test to be taken in individual at a certified, secure test center.
What happens if a prospect stops working one area?
This depends on the exam board. Some examinations, like the Goethe-Zertifikat, enable candidates to retake specific modules. Others, like the Cambridge PET, provide a cumulative score; if the overall score fulfills the threshold, the prospect passes, even if one skill was slightly weaker than the others.
